Transaction 337e02603d8b886cfb1ba66c238eb1fd3f4d2d392f57293a1513d3848308f9a1
1 Input
1 Output
-
337e02603d8b886cfb1ba66c238eb1fd3f4d2d392f57293a1513d3848308f9a1:0
- value
- 3226990
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ddedc053b4483e7eb1a95a62bb3c7cf0117eddd
- address
- bc1qdh0dcpfmgjp706c6jknzhv78euq30mwa8mqqju